Originally, when we created FeVote, we modeled it after Digg, a social news website. Digg is widely known for its front page, where recently popular news stories appear.
FeVote’s current front page is more of a tribute, and demonstrative novelty, than it is useful for a social suggestions website. It looks like a normal suggestion board, but the suggestions are compiled from all the suggestion boards on FeVote. It’s been great for users to be able to see on the homepage — first-hand — what FeVote is all about. Though frankly, we needed the room to make it easy for users to create and find existing suggestion boards. Keeping the full-size suggestions on the homepage would just add complexity.
‘But I like being able to see official responses, and the top and most recent suggestions on the front page!’
Well, so do we! So we decided to simply list these stats & facts in little boxes off to the left side, so you can now see updated information about FeVote, at a glance — no clicks. And guess what… we added five brand new stats!
- Popular suggestion boards
- New suggestion boards
- Top suggestions right now
- Recent suggestions
- Recent comments
